623 No Bagol Habi Na-Gaon LPS: A Rural Primary School in Assam, India

623 No Bagol Habi Na-Gaon Lower Primary School (LPS) stands as a testament to educational access in rural Assam. Established in 1954, this government-run school serves the community of Demow block in Sibsagar district. Its primary focus is on providing quality education to children from Class 1 to Class 5, offering a co-educational environment that includes a pre-primary section.

The school's infrastructure comprises three classrooms, ensuring sufficient space for its students. While lacking a boundary wall and electricity connection, the school provides essential amenities such as a functional library housing 60 books and separate, functional toilets for boys and girls. Access to clean drinking water is facilitated by hand pumps located on the premises. Notably, the school boasts ramps, ensuring accessibility for children with disabilities. The school building itself is government-provided, indicating a commitment to providing a stable learning environment.

Instruction at 623 No Bagol Habi Na-Gaon LPS is conducted in Assamese, catering to the local linguistic context. The teaching staff consists of three teachers – one male and two female – dedicated to providing quality education to the students. The school operates under the management of the Department of Education and follows the academic curriculum designed for primary education (classes 1-5). The school also provides mid-day meals prepared on the premises, addressing the nutritional needs of the students.
